Output e6260c9474151fe00f6f0c7bb89fbce8d700eb41fb9172d9f848135b614aab2e:0

value
135463897
script pubkey
OP_0 OP_PUSHBYTES_20 38a258853d51dfbbee15a06e0d09427d00ebbe47
address
ltc1q8z393pfa280mhms45phq6z2z05qwh0j8z8ax08
transaction
e6260c9474151fe00f6f0c7bb89fbce8d700eb41fb9172d9f848135b614aab2e
spent
true